Output 43820d38afaa3bf0c397678ef753a67fa6b04ba8766dd5825864120a53e7ba0d:0

value
65299
script pubkey
OP_0 OP_PUSHBYTES_20 38fb362732ea99160813d8e5224e71dd7e009863
address
bc1q8ranvfeja2v3vzqnmrjjynn3m4lqpxrrtnh72w
transaction
43820d38afaa3bf0c397678ef753a67fa6b04ba8766dd5825864120a53e7ba0d
spent
true